Cowboys News: Ezekiel Elliott, Tony Pollard to Be Used as 'Receiver Types'

Dak Prescott will have a lot of options in the Dallas Cowboys' passing attack this season, including a pair of talented running backs.

Owner Jerry Jones explained Tuesday on 105.3 The Fan that Ezekiel Elliott and Tony Pollard will have significant roles catching the ball in 2020.

"Out of the backfield, it should be interesting this year with more use of Pollard and Zeke as receiver types," Jones said, via Patrik Walker of CBS Sports. "We've got that in, and it's gonna be very effective. I'm sure excited about that area."

Elliott had a career-high 77 catches in 2018, leading the team that season when there were few consistent options in the passing attack.
